What is a professional financial analyst on an H1B visa?

A Professional Financial Analyst on an H1B visa is a foreign national who has been sponsored by a U.S. employer to work in the United States in a specialized role analyzing financial data, trends, and forecasts to help organizations make investment and business decisions. The H1B visa is a non-immigrant visa that allows U.S. companies to employ foreign workers in specialty occupations that require theoretical or technical expertise. Financial analysts on H1B visas typically hold at least a bachelor's degree in finance, economics, or a related field, and their responsibilities may include evaluating financial statements, preparing reports, and advising management on financial planning.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a professional financial analyst on an H1B visa?

To thrive as a Professional Financial Analyst, you need expertise in financial modeling, data analysis, and a solid understanding of accounting principles, typically supported by a degree in finance, accounting, or a related field. Proficiency with tools like Microsoft Excel, financial databases (e.g., Bloomberg, FactSet), and relevant certifications such as CFA are highly valued.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ills set candidates apart in this role. These skills are crucial for delivering accurate financial insights, supporting business decisions, and maintaining compliance in a highly regulated environment.

Professional Financial Analysts H1B and Financial Advisors both work in finance but focus on different areas. Financial Analysts primarily analyze investment opportunities and support corporate decision-making, often within firms or banks. Financial Advisors focus on personal financial planning and wealth management for individual clients. While both roles require financial knowledge, their work environments and client interactions differ significantly.

POSITION SUMMARY

The Financial Analyst reports to the Financial Analysis Manager and is responsible for preparing financial analysis, pricing models, data analysis and reports for the company and monitoring actual results and trends.

ESSENTIAL ROLES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  1. Prepare financial analysis and pricing models upon management request.
  2. Perform data analysis by collecting and analyzing data & patterns, presenting findings, facilitating informed decision-making and problem resolution.
  3. Prepare reports, analysis, and presentations requested by customers and management.
  4. Reconciles customer’s actual performance with contract terms and definitions on a monthly, quarterly and/or annual basis. Also, provide responses to submitted findings and perform corrections as necessary.
  5. Identifying trends in financial performance and provide recommendations for improvement.
  6. Provide support as needed during the monthly accounting closing cycle.
  7. Responsible for maintaining Client Side Pricing Tool, including but not limited to: updating contracted pricing, coordinating with IT department to make necessary programming requested by client or management, and perform testing.
  8. Coordinate with IT department the creation and validation of different reports required by management to analyze business trends and activities.
  9. Maintains technical knowledge by attending educational workshops, reviewing publications (NCPDP).
  10. Protect operations by keeping financial information confidential.
  11. Contributes to team effort by accomplishing related results as needed.
  12. Other tasks and responsibilities as required by Supervisor.
